Suggestion: Can we just remove the "minimum characters per post" limit?

    What does this do in the long run? It can be easily bypassed and I feel like it's enough if we could just provide an explanation to prevent spam and one word posts. But that's just me.
     
    Yeah because sometimes all you want to do is ask a person, "why?" when you're curious about their post, and then you gotta stretch it out just to fit the limit.
     
    I understand the concept but 25 words is to high a minimum, especially if your making a reasonable post that say only needs 24 characters.
    There have been times when I have had to beef up posts which unnecessary words just to get it so the post will be posted.

    As a user who likes to post witty GIFs as responses to threads, I don't want to have to type out a response to fulfill a rule that otherwise shouldn't require it.

    My opinion? Drop the rule and allow staff discretion to decide whether or not a post is deemed as spam. We're all responsible enough to report posts that are questionable at best, as it's really not that difficult to determine the difference between a quality post and a spammy one. If there's a significant drop in quality of posts - and I mean significant - then we can revert back to the current rule. Otherwise, I feel like this should be given a chance.
     
    I don't think the rule should be dropped from the entire forum.

    I'd rather see us allow specific sections to do away with said rule, rather than it be rolled out across the board. I think GIFs and one-word replies are funny and I use them fairly often where I'm allowed to, but the majority of areas of PC promote discussion and allowing GIFs/one-word replies degrades the quality of post, especially if someone's looking for real discussion.
     
    Gav alluded to it earlier but I brought it up in a thread in HQ for voting and discussion. Right now we're looking at removing it as a forum-wide rule, with the possibility of allowing individual sections to choose whether or not to enforce the rule.
